210522026-01-12 10:06:03szjVilágnaptár (45 pont)cpp17Elfogadva 45/451ms512 KiB
#include <bits/stdc++.h>

using namespace std;

int main()
{
    short int a,b,c;
    cin >> a >> b >> c;
    short int rendes[12]= {31, 28 + (a % 4 == 0), 31, 30, 31, 30, 31, 31, 30, 31, 30, 31};
    short int vilag[12]= {31, 30, 30, 31, 30, 30 + (a % 4 == 0), 31, 30, 30, 31, 30, 31};
    for(int i=0; i<b-1; i++)c+=rendes[i];
    for(b=0; b<12 && vilag[b]<c; b++)c-=vilag[b];
    b++;
    cout << a << " " << b<<" ";
    if(b==12 && c==31)cout << "VN";
    else if(b==6 && c==31)cout << "SZN";
    else cout << c;
    return 0;
}
RészfeladatÖsszpontTesztVerdiktIdőMemória
base45/45
1Elfogadva0/01ms316 KiB
2Elfogadva0/01ms316 KiB
3Elfogadva0/01ms316 KiB
4Elfogadva2/21ms512 KiB
5Elfogadva2/21ms400 KiB
6Elfogadva3/31ms316 KiB
7Elfogadva3/31ms508 KiB
8Elfogadva3/31ms316 KiB
9Elfogadva3/31ms316 KiB
10Elfogadva3/31ms316 KiB
11Elfogadva3/31ms316 KiB
12Elfogadva3/31ms316 KiB
13Elfogadva3/31ms316 KiB
14Elfogadva3/31ms500 KiB
15Elfogadva3/31ms316 KiB
16Elfogadva3/31ms316 KiB
17Elfogadva3/31ms332 KiB
18Elfogadva2/21ms316 KiB
19Elfogadva3/31ms508 KiB